Output e178d621fc81686488d82f1c481859da512107cd107b88b5fab996f664f27f24:0

value
179126
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e0c7f26f968229c0e52c478dd0a66e5278da240e OP_EQUAL
address
3NBYp5MhooJMknpdD3eMRSm8LVbRTtXh8n
transaction
e178d621fc81686488d82f1c481859da512107cd107b88b5fab996f664f27f24
spent
true